Director, Internal Communications

Pega is a company that focuses on crafting meaningful employee experiences through strategic internal communications. The Director of Internal Communications will play a critical role in translating company strategy into compelling narratives and leading communication efforts that enhance employee engagement and organizational alignment.

Responsibilities

Develop and drive strategic internal communications plans that align with business priorities, enhance employee understanding, and reinforce our company culture
Serve as a trusted counselor and communications strategist to senior executives, helping them clarify, craft, and deliver compelling messages across a variety of internal platforms and settings
Build and lead scalable communications systems and frameworks—toolkits, templates, process maps—that make it easy for leaders and managers to communicate with clarity and consistency
Translate complex company strategies, business goals, and technical concepts into plainspoken, human-centered storytelling that connects with employees
Lead communications for major organizational moments: leadership changes, org design shifts, strategy rollouts, product milestones, and more
Collaborate closely with our People, IT and corporate communications teams to ensure integrated, aligned messaging across internal and external channels
Design and manage high-stakes communications including Company Meetings, enterprise-wide change initiatives, Board of Directors updates, and CEO communications
Elevate communication quality through coaching and enablement of leaders, managers, and communicators across the organization
Use data, feedback loops, and insights to continuously optimize content, tone, channel strategy, and timing
Supervise and mentor a high-performing Internal Communications Manager, providing guidance, development, and growth opportunities

Required

10+ years of progressive experience in internal, organizational, and executive communications within fast-paced, matrixed environments
A proven track record of influencing senior leaders and successfully managing communications for complex organizational changes
Experience writing for and coaching C-suite executives; fluency in business strategy and leadership tone
A portfolio of creating repeatable systems and scalable processes for communication at the enterprise level
Deep fluency with internal communication channels and platforms—including intranet, video, mobile, town halls, and digital signage
Proficiency in AI and digital tools used to enhance personalization, content creation, and communication impact
A seasoned communications leader with deep experience in internal communications, executive communications, and employee engagement
A natural storyteller who can synthesize complexity, craft compelling narratives, and write with clarity, tone, and impact
A strong leader and influencer who is comfortable working with and advising VP- and C-level executives
An architect of communication systems—someone who creates structure, consistency, and scale in the way internal communication is delivered
An empathetic partner with a collaborative approach and ability to build trust and alignment across teams and functions
A strategic thinker who understands business priorities and aligns communications to drive action and clarity
A proactive, highly organized executor who thrives in fast-paced, evolving environments

Preferred

Experience working in technology or SaaS companies
Skills in PowerPoint, SharePoint, and AI-based content creation tools
Proven success in building communications functions, playbooks, and processes from the ground up
Strong data and measurement mindset—comfortable interpreting engagement metrics and turning insights into action
